CourseDetails

โ€ข Non-Profit Strategic Partnerships Overview: Understanding the importance and benefits of collaborating with other organizations to achieve shared goals.
โ€ข Identifying Potential Partners: Techniques for researching and selecting suitable partners based on mission alignment, resources, and values.
โ€ข Partnership Models: Exploring various types of collaborations, such as joint programs, fundraising, advocacy, and capacity building.
โ€ข Negotiating Partnership Agreements: Best practices for defining roles, responsibilities, expectations, and evaluation metrics in a formal agreement.
โ€ข Building Trust and Communication: Strategies for fostering open and honest communication, managing conflicts, and maintaining long-term relationships.
โ€ข Measuring Success and Evaluating Impact: Methods for tracking progress, assessing outcomes, and adjusting partnership strategies accordingly.
โ€ข Cultural Competency and Inclusion: Emphasizing the importance of diversity, equity, and inclusion in partnerships, and strategies for promoting these values.
โ€ข Ethics and Compliance: Guidelines for ensuring transparency, accountability, and legal compliance in non-profit partnerships.
โ€ข Sustainability and Scaling: Approaches for sustaining and expanding successful partnerships, including securing funding, building capacity, and replicating best practices.

In the UK, job market trends reveal the following roles as essential in non-profit strategic partnerships: 1. **Fundraising Manager**: These professionals are responsible for planning, coordinating, and implementing fundraising strategies. They often work with other organizations to secure funding for their non-profit. 2. **Partnerships Manager**: Overseeing collaborations with various entities, Partnerships Managers facilitate successful relationships between non-profits and their partners. 3. **Non-Profit Program Manager**: Overseeing specific programs, these managers ensure that initiatives are executed effectively and efficiently, often in collaboration with external partners. 4. **Corporate Social Responsibility (CSR) Manager**: CSR Managers work with corporations to develop and implement socially responsible practices, often involving strategic partnerships with non-profit organizations. 5. **Grant Writer**: These skilled writers create compelling proposals to secure funding from various sources, including government agencies, foundations, and corporations.
